Low APOA-1 Expression in Hepatocellular Carcinoma Patients Is Associated With DNA Methylation and Poor Overall Survival

Abstract: Background: Hepatocellular carcinoma (HCC) is the most frequent fatal malignancy, and it has a poor prognosis. Apolipoprotein 1 (APOA-1), the main protein component of high-density lipoproteins, is involved in numerous biological processes. Thus, this study was performed to detect the clinical significance of APOA-1 mRNA, APOA-1 expression, and APOA-1DNA methylation in patients with HCC.Methods: Data mining was performed using clinical and survival data from the Cancer Genome Atlas (TCGA) and Oncomine database… Show more

“…By inhibiting the MAPK pathway, APOA1 alone delayed the cell cycle and decreased the growth of HCC cells [ 40 ]. Nevertheless, low levels of APOA1 in HCC patients were associated with poor prognoses [ 41 , 42 ]. Such adverse outcomes might be brought on by a tumor load that damages the liver severely or by hepatic function loss after radiotherapy, chemotherapy, or surgery.…”

“…For instance, in renal clear cell carcinoma, poor OS and DFS are linked to increased APOA1 mRNA levels (25). Reportedly, APOA1 functions as a tumor suppressor, and its reduced methylation can be considered a promising prognostic marker in liver cancer (26). In colorectal cancer, decreased serum levels of APOA1 are linked to higher staging, systemic inflammation and poor patient prognosis (12,13).…”

“…However, the level of methylation may fluctuate as a result of the genetic regulatory processes underlying diverse pathological disorders (29,30). According to previous studies, low expression of APOA1 in renal cell carcinoma may result from increased DNA methylation of the APOA1 gene (25) and Guo et al (26) revealed that patients with liver cancer with high levels of APOA1 DNA methylation had significantly longer progression-free survival time than those with low methylation. However, the correlation between DNA methylation and APOA1 expression level in BLBC has not been reported yet.…”

“…Quantitative proteomic analysis showed that the expression of APOA1 protein was significantly down-regulated by 22% in HCC with hepatitis C virus (HCV) [ 44 ]. Guo et al reported that the expression level of APOA1 mRNA in the serum of HCC patients with liver cancer was significantly lower than that of healthy people, and high expression of APOA1 mRNA obviously correlated with better overall survival in the Chinese cohort [ 45 ]. These independent studies support the credibility of our results.…”
